Aim:  to enable the students to construct reliable digital systems, taking into consideration the dynamic aspects of the digital circuits and the conditions under which the systems are to operate.
Contents:  The course examine theories and methods for attainment of reliable design in digital systems. Topics are for instance high frequency stabilization of power distribution, dynamic properties of CMOS / TTL / ECL, transmission line theory for digital application, optimizing transmitter properties with microstrip load, differential sender / receiver, balanced / unbalanced transmission, signal damping in transmission lines, EMC in digital equipment, cooling condition, company visiting and refer to start innovative knowledge based company. Further are there problem exercises and 3 laboratory exercises in relation to the pensum.
